You are not logged in.

Announcement

 Téléchargez la dernière version stable de GLPI      -     Et vous, que pouvez vous faire pour le projet GLPI ? :  Contribuer
 Download last stable version of GLPI                      -     What can you do for GLPI ? :  Contribute

#1 2013-05-25 15:54:53

jgodde
Member
Registered: 2013-05-17
Posts: 21

connexion glpi a LDAP

Bonjour ! smile

Je me permets de  soumettre, de nouveau, un problème que je rencontre avec mon projet glpi car, je n'ai plus que quelques jours pour le régler.

J'ai un glpi qui tourne comme une horloge en production sur un Windows Server 2008 R2 Standard après avoir résolu de nombreux incidents.

Comme préambule, voici ma Configuration:

- Windows Server 2008 R2 Standard.
- II 7.5 et fonctionnalité CGI activés.
- PHP version 5.3.24
- Mysql version 5.5.31
- Glpi version 0.83.8

Je dois maintenant le connecter à un annuaire  LDAP. Cependant, quand je suis dans glpi et que je sélectionne "Authentification" dans "Configuration", j'ai une erreur stipulant: "L'extension LDAP de votre parseur PHP n'est pas installée".

N'ayant pas résolu le problème, j'ai copié, après avoir consulté des forums,  les 2 fichiers "libeay32.dll" et "ssleay32.dll" de PHP dans "System32" de "Windows". J'ai redémarré le serveur web cependant, cela n'a rien résolu.

Après avoir été sur le site PHP.net, j'ai vérifié dans le fichier "ext" que l'extension "php_ldap.dll" était bien présente ce qui n'est pas le cas.
J'ai donc copié la php_ldap de la version 5.4.15 mais cela ne fonctionne pas.

J'ai désinstallé le module php et j'ai installé la version PHP 5.4.15 qui contient d'office l'extension ldap. Cependant, le fichier php.ini n'existe pas. A la place, il y a php.ini-dévelloppement et php.ini-production. J'ai renommé php.ini-production en php.ini et j'ai enlevé, à l'intérieur, le ";" de la ligne ";extension=php_ldap.dll" pour qu'elle soit prise en compte. J'ai ensuite redémarrer le serveur web. Pas de résultat notoire !

J'ai modifié le chemin "path" de la variable d'environnement pour qu'il corresponde au chemin de l'extension "'extension_dir". J'ai relancé et toujours l'erreur.

J'ai vu, sur le site "glpi-project.org/forum", qu'il fallait installer la dll "lisball.dll" sous php pour que IIS fonctionne avec l'extension ldap. Tout ceci en vain car j'ai toujours la même erreur dans glpi au sujet du parseur PHP.


Ne sachant plus quoi faire et voulant trouver la solution rapidement, merci de votre aide. smile

Offline

#2 2013-05-30 11:35:06

jgodde
Member
Registered: 2013-05-17
Posts: 21

Re: connexion glpi a LDAP

Bonjour ! smile

J'ai trouvé la solution à mon problème.
Il fallait tout simplement lors de l'installation de PHP au moment ou l'on vous demande si vous voulez installer des modules supplémentaires, d'installer le LDAP dans "Extensions" puis faire défiler jusqu'à "LDAP" et le cocher pour pouvoir l'installer l'extension.

Donc voilà maintenant mon problème est résolu, lorsque que je vais sur GLPI il ne m'affiche plus cette erreur de LDAP.

Offline

Board footer

Powered by FluxBB